Mohammed Rafi honored at IFFI 2024 with biopic plans announced

thehindu.com

The 55th International Film Festival of India (IFFI) is honoring legendary singer Mohammed Rafi as part of a tribute to four Indian cinema icons on their 100th birth anniversaries. Rafi's son, Shahid Rafi, shared memories of his father's impact and popularity. Shahid Rafi announced plans for a biopic about his father, with a contract signed with filmmaker Umesh Shukla. The film aims to highlight Rafi's humble life and musical journey, which included over a thousand songs across various genres. Rafi, born on December 24, 1924, is celebrated as one of India's greatest singers, known for his versatility and emotional depth. He received numerous awards, including six Filmfare Awards and the Padma Shri, before his passing in 1980.
